Default NL25 - AK UTG vs post flop reraise by MP villain

Does anyone get away from this?

No reads on villain - new to table.

As played I thought I was ahead of villains possible range (felt AA, KK, 44 were unlikely based on pre-flop betting, put vilain on Ax or possible draw) - so after villains reraise I felt good about going ahead and committing to the hand. Only thing I though was maybe my flop bet should have been bigger.

Comments/opinions are appreciated.

I felt this everytime. Flop bet could've been a bit bigger but you're still pricing out draws. NH.

Edit: Wow, I didn't even see villain was so short when I posted. I'd felt everytime for 100+ BB so this makes it a non-decision for 40BB.

There's nothing to get away from. You flopped top two and unknown has 40BB. I go broke for 100BBs here.
